Rotten Column Replacement in Redmond, WA
Rotten column replacement services involve removing and replacing damaged or deteriorated structural columns that support a building or other structures on a property. This service is commonly needed during foundation repairs, remodeling projects, or when signs of decay, such as rot, cracking, or weakening, are observed in existing columns. Property owners often request this work to ensure the safety and stability of their structures, prevent further damage, and maintain the integrity of their property’s foundation and framework.
Before requesting rotten column replacement, property owners typically want to understand the extent of the damage, the types of materials suitable for replacement, and how the process might impact their property. It’s important to consider whether the replacement involves partial or full removal, the potential need for additional foundation work, and how the new columns will blend with existing structures. Clear communication about these aspects can help ensure the project meets safety standards and aligns with the property’s overall condition.

Rotten Column Replacement Questions
What causes a rotten column? Moisture intrusion, wood decay, and age can lead to column deterioration over time.
How is a rotten column replaced? The process involves removing the damaged section and installing a new, structurally sound replacement.
Can a rotten column affect property safety? Yes, compromised columns can impact structural stability and safety if not addressed.
What signs indicate a column needs replacement? Visible rot, sagging, or cracking are common indicators that a column may require replacement.
